Best Nordic Fund of Hedge Funds 2020

- Advertisement -

Stockholm (HedgeNordic) – The number of active Nordic funds of hedge funds declined from 31 at the beginning of 2015 to 19 at the end of 2018, 11 at the end of 2019 and only eight funds at the moment. The trend of closures outpacing new launches, however, has not made the competition for the title of the “Best Nordic Fund of Hedge Funds” less intense. On the contrary, the survival of the fittest makes the competition even more fierce.

At 17:00 CET on Tuesday, HedgeNordic announced the winners and runners-up in the “Best Nordic Fund of Hedge Funds” category supported by RBC Investor & Treasury Services. The three best-ranked funds in this prestigious industry distinction are:

Winner:

Brummer Multi-Strategy

Second Place:

AIM Diversified Strategies Fund

Third Place:

Atlant Multi-Strategy
